应用胶体金试纸条与固相分散清洗法同时检测小麦中脱氧雪腐镰刀菌烯醇、T2毒素和赭曲霉毒素A残留

Simultaneously Testing Deoxynivalenol, T2 Toxin and Ochratoxin A in Wheat with a Colloidal Gold Test Strip and Matrix Solid-Phase Dispersion Cleaning

中文摘要:脱氧雪腐镰刀菌烯醇、T2毒素和赭曲霉毒素A是玉米和小麦中最常见的三种真菌毒素,色谱和质谱仪是最常用的真菌检测分析方法,但这些方法耗时耗力、操作困难且成本较高,而免疫胶体金法是一种适合现场测试的快速检测方法,但在同时检测真菌毒素时面临着检测条件优化和样本制备程序困难的难题,因此,本文采用三种不同涂层、不同浓度的三条测试线(T-1, T-2, T-3)来分别检测脱氧雪腐镰刀菌烯醇、T2毒素和赭曲霉毒素A毒素;T-1, T-2, T-3三条测试线分别在浓度达到1 mg/kg、1 mg/kg、5 μg/kg时消失。本文还开发了一种采用固相分散萃取和胶体金试纸条清洗的样本制备方法,使得小麦中毒素检测更加容易且能够满足中国官方规定的残留限制,该方法可明显改善人们在农产品加工和采购中的食品安全和身体健康。
 
外文摘要:Deoxynivalenol (DON, also called as Vomitoxin), T2 toxin and Ochratoxin A (OTA) are three fungal toxins commonly found in corn or wheat. Chromatography and Mass spectrometer are main analysis methods for testing these mycotoxins. But these methods are time consuming, difficult to operate, and high cost on human resources and economy. Immune Colloidal Gold Assay (ICGA) is a rapid testing method suitable for on-spot testing. Unfortunately, the main reason for ICGA difficult to test these three toxins simultaneously is the optimization of the testing condition and sample preparation procedures. In this study, by utilizing three different coating antigens with different concentration, three test lines were set (T-1, T-2, T-3), for detecting DON, T2 toxin and OTA, respectively. The Test Line disappears when the concentration reach 1 mg/kg (for DON), 1 mg/kg (for T2) and 5 mu g/kg (for OTA), separately. We also developed a sample preparation method by using MSPD for extraction and cleaning of the three toxins above for the simultaneously ICGA. That makes it easier for detecting toxins in wheat and for assurance of the food that can meet official limit of residue restrictions of China. The method could obviously improve the people's food safety and human health in real practice of agro-products' processing and purchasing. (C) 2017 Friends Science Publishers
